Ingredients (9)

125.00 g butter — melted and cooled
80.00 ml sugar
250.00 ml flour — cake
125.00 ml oats — rolled
Topping: eggs
250.00 ml brown sugar
80.00 ml flour — cake
2.50 ml Baking powder
200.00 g figs — dried, chopped
250.00 ml coconut

Method:

Oven temperature: 180°C
1. Preheat the oven. Grease a square baking tray (22 x 22cm) and line the bottom with greased baking paper.

2. Mix the butter, sugar, flour and rolled oats in a mixing bowl. Press the mixture into the greased baking tray to form a layer at the bottom
? don’t press too firmly. Bake in a preheated oven for about 15 minutes or until golden
brown. Allow to cool.

3 Prepare the topping: Use an
electric beater to beat the egg
and brown sugar in a mixing
bowl until light and slightly
fluffy. Sift the flour and baking
powder and use a large spoon
to fold this into the creamed
egg mixture. Also fold in the
figs and coconut and then
spread the mixture over the
baked base. Bake it again for
20-25 minutes or until golden
brown and done. Allow the
mixture to cool in the baking
tray and then cut into squares.
